Leader in Content Delivery Networks (CDN) to Help Devise Solutions to
Combat Cyberattacks
TEMPE, Ariz.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--
Limelight
Networks, Inc. (Nasdaq:LLNW) (“Limelight”), a global leader in
digital content delivery, today announced it has joined MIT’s
Interdisciplinary Consortium for Improving Critical Infrastructure
Cybersecurity (IC)3 , to aid in the research and development
of solutions to better protect organizations from the ever rising threat
of cyberattacks.
MIT Sloan Prof. Stuart Madnick, the academic director of (IC)3,
commented, “MIT has played a long and historic role in addressing
pressing challenges to the nation and the world, through initiatives
from Radar to the Apollo Program. Now, we face a global crisis with the
cybersecurity of our critical infrastructure. The support from and
collaboration with Limelight is extremely valuable in our effort to
develop novel and effective solutions.”
(IC)3 in an invitation-only initiative that brings together
thought leaders from industry and government with MIT faculty, staff and
students. In addition to Limelight, initial partners include companies
in energy, chemicals, electricity, financial services, industrial
automation, manufacturing, natural gas, oil, and utilities.

About (IC)3
(IC)3 is one of three new interrelated and collaborative
programs at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T) covering the
full breadth of cybersecurity issues. (IC)3 has an emphasis
on the managerial, organizational, and strategic aspects of
cybersecurity. In addition, a recent $15-million grant from the William
and Flora Hewlett Foundation helped launch the MIT Cybersecurity Policy
Initiative (CPI). CPI is administered by MIT's Computer Science and
Artificial Intelligence Laboratory (CSAIL). The launch of CPI and (IC)3 also
coincides with the launch of Cybersecurity@CSAIL, which is focused on
technical aspects, such as programming languages, software verification,
